What is the 'normal' Oil presure for an '87 TT?
Here's why I'm asking. Ever since I bought mine about 4 years ago, my guage has always read 80 PSI (the max for the guage) from idle to wide open, unless the water temp went above around 225 and the oil ran a little hotter then normal. Then it would drop to 70 PSI, maybe 65.
That was up until last week, when I switched from a Fram to a K&N oil filter. Now, at idle, the oil presure runs 50-60 psi, under normal driving, she runs between 70-80 psi.
Just want to make sure this is normal and the reason for the change is the K&N allows better oil flow. Thanks.
